Cost Factors and Pricing

Several factors influence the cost of commercial property insurance for restaurants. These include the location, size, and age of your building, as well as the value of your equipment and inventory. Additionally, insurers consider your restaurant's risk profile, which is affected by factors such as fire safety measures and security systems.

On average, restaurant owners can expect to pay between $1,000 and $2,500 annually for a standard commercial property insurance policy2. However, premiums can vary widely based on the aforementioned factors. To find the best rates, it's advisable to visit websites of multiple insurers and compare their offerings.
